Quote:
Originally Posted by Patrick Casey
Can you explain for me what the importance (or not) of ce certification. Am I right in thinking the Revo can not be certified. Is this an issue regarding training etc?
CE cert is a bit of a grey area anyway. If anyone modifies 'X' unit (which many people do), to anything other than what was originally tested to gain the cert in the first place, then the approval is invalid......

The Kiss isn't CE certified, but many people dive it, the same as home builds....

As Woz has said, have a look at the Revo, and as scribley stated, look at the Meg (I've seen hers and it's a nice setup).

I've also heard that the Submatix unit is also only CE approved for surface use only. Now i may be wrong, and most likely am wrong on this, but it may be worth looking into first..
